Static task
static1
Behavioral task
behavioral1
Sample
rnes580/RockNES.exe
Resource
win7-20230220-en
Behavioral task
behavioral2
Sample
rnes580/RockNES.exe
Resource
win10v2004-20230220-en
General
-
Target
rnes580.zip
-
Size
581KB
-
MD5
517428807d6ce7c4e287cab65892183f
-
SHA1
b577c23a459f8c6332f1ea05ff3297a086539c2d
-
SHA256
5d5d04ee49b3689119a00c67edef727009838caddacdb9ac003cb919fbc4ab79
-
SHA512
16dcfa18c6444180d0e627017407676ab76cef094119fe9b17d314c56462260c0c2fb12d2938863421eb6102a329096c14b12aa949e65d4b6cfed8c3eb74945e
-
SSDEEP
12288:VbZD69Zrx34HV+DnXF/TDCedGYzNy7qVsnKUwnWYq/NI1NK4T3mZD:Hg9i1+rX5DzGYzybwnWYcNox2ZD
Malware Config
Signatures
Files
-
rnes580.zip.zip
-
rnes580/RockNES.exe.exe windows x86
9d0de81347120aeeb9cdefe1b5b2397f
Headers
File Characteristics
IMAGE_FILE_RELOCS_STRIPPED
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_LINE_NUMS_STRIPPED
IMAGE_FILE_LOCAL_SYMS_STRIPPED
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DEBUG_STRIPPED
Imports
ddraw
DirectDrawCreate
dsound
DirectSoundCreate
DirectSoundEnumerateA
gdi32
BitBlt
CreateBitmap
CreateCompatibleBitmap
CreateCompatibleDC
CreateDIBitmap
CreatePalette
CreateSolidBrush
DeleteDC
DeleteObject
GetDIBits
GetDeviceCaps
GetObjectA
GetPaletteEntries
GetSystemPaletteEntries
RealizePalette
SelectObject
SelectPalette
SetPaletteEntries
SetPixel
SetSystemPaletteUse
StretchBlt
StretchDIBits
kernel32
CloseHandle
CreateEventA
CreateSemaphoreW
DeleteCriticalSection
DuplicateHandle
EnterCriticalSection
ExitProcess
FindClose
FindFirstFileA
FindNextFileA
FormatMessageA
FreeLibrary
GetCPInfo
GetCommandLineA
GetCurrentProcess
GetCurrentThread
GetLastError
GetLogicalDrives
GetModuleFileNameA
GetModuleHandleA
GetProcAddress
GetStartupInfoA
GetTempPathA
GetThreadPriority
GetVersion
GetVersionExA
InitializeCriticalSection
InterlockedDecrement
InterlockedExchange
InterlockedIncrement
LeaveCriticalSection
LoadLibraryA
MultiByteToWideChar
OutputDebugStringA
PulseEvent
QueryPerformanceCounter
QueryPerformanceFrequency
ReleaseSemaphore
ResetEvent
SetEvent
SetLastError
SetThreadPriority
SetUnhandledExceptionFilter
Sleep
SwitchToThread
TlsAlloc
TlsGetValue
TlsSetValue
VirtualProtect
VirtualQuery
WaitForMultipleObjects
WaitForSingleObject
WideCharToMultiByte
msvcrt
_close
_dup
_lseek
_open
_read
_strdup
_stricmp
_stricoll
_unlink
_write
__getmainargs
__mb_cur_max
__p__environ
__p__fmode
__set_app_type
_beginthread
_cexit
_errno
_findclose
_findfirst
_findnext
_fpreset
_fullpath
_getdcwd
_getdrive
_iob
_isctype
_msize
_onexit
_pctype
_setmode
_stat
_wfindfirst
_wfindnext
_wgetdcwd
_wopen
_wstat
_wunlink
abort
asctime
atexit
atof
atoi
calloc
clock
cos
fclose
fflush
fgetc
fmod
fopen
fprintf
fputc
fputs
fread
fseek
ftell
fwrite
getenv
localeconv
localtime
log10
malloc
mbstowcs
memchr
memcmp
memcpy
memmove
memset
pow
printf
qsort
setlocale
signal
sin
sprintf
sqrt
strcat
strchr
strcmp
strcoll
strcpy
strerror
strlen
strncat
strpbrk
strtod
strtol
time
tmpnam
tolower
vfprintf
vsprintf
wcslen
wcstombs
free
realloc
ole32
CoCreateInstance
CoInitialize
CoUninitialize
user32
AdjustWindowRect
BeginPaint
CallWindowProcA
ClientToScreen
CreateIconIndirect
CreateWindowExA
DefWindowProcA
DestroyIcon
DestroyWindow
DispatchMessageA
EnableMenuItem
EndPaint
GetActiveWindow
GetAsyncKeyState
GetClassLongA
GetClientRect
GetCursorPos
GetDC
GetForegroundWindow
GetKeyNameTextA
GetKeyboardState
GetMessageA
GetSystemMenu
GetSystemMetrics
GetWindowLongA
GetWindowRect
InvalidateRect
IsIconic
KillTimer
LoadCursorA
LoadIconA
MapVirtualKeyA
MessageBoxA
MessageBoxW
MoveWindow
MsgWaitForMultipleObjects
PeekMessageA
PostMessageA
PostQuitMessage
RedrawWindow
RegisterClassA
RegisterWindowMessageA
ReleaseDC
SendMessageA
SetClassLongA
SetCursor
SetCursorPos
SetForegroundWindow
SetTimer
SetWindowLongA
SetWindowPos
SetWindowTextA
ShowWindow
SystemParametersInfoA
ToAscii
UpdateWindow
winmm
joyGetDevCapsA
joyGetNumDevs
joyGetPosEx
midiInClose
midiInGetDevCapsA
midiInGetNumDevs
midiInOpen
midiInReset
midiInStart
midiInStop
midiOutClose
midiOutGetDevCapsA
midiOutGetNumDevs
midiOutGetVolume
midiOutOpen
midiOutReset
midiOutSetVolume
midiOutShortMsg
timeGetTime
waveOutClose
waveOutGetPosition
waveOutGetVolume
waveOutOpen
waveOutPause
waveOutPrepareHeader
waveOutReset
waveOutRestart
waveOutSetVolume
waveOutUnprepareHeader
waveOutWrite
Sections
.text Size: 709KB - Virtual size: 708K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.data Size: 73KB - Virtual size: 72K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rdata Size: 79KB - Virtual size: 78K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.eh_fram Size: 103KB - Virtual size: 103K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.bss Size: - Virtual size: 582KB
IMAGE_SCN_CNT_UNINIT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.idata Size: 7KB - Virtual size: 7K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.CRT Size: 512B - Virtual size: 24B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.tls Size: 512B - Virtual size: 32B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 166KB - Virtual size: 165K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
-
rnes580/oldnews.txt
-
rnes580/rocknes.txt